Don't stop us from rejoicing, DAP disciplinary chief tells 'crook lovers'


Malaysiakini : In a move certain to inflame tensions between Umno and DAP, Tony Pua launched a blistering attack on Najib Abdul Razak’s supporters, labelling them “lovers of a crook” for condemning those celebrating the court’s verdict in the former premier’s case.

The DAP disciplinary chief asserted that both he and his party take pride in having played a pivotal role in the kleptocrat’s downfall and continued incarceration.“There is absolutely no need to sympathise with such a crook,” he said in a social media post.

“Those chastising us to have 'humanity', who continue to love the crook - no one's stopping you. But don't stop the rest of us Malaysians from celebrating justice upheld. “Looking forward to his next conviction later this week,” he added, referring to the upcoming court verdict on Dec 26 in Najib’s 1MDB-related case involving RM2.3 billion.  

‘Najib already got massive discount’

Pua, who relentlessly pursued the 1MDB scandal during Najib’s tenure as prime minister, also noted that the “biggest crook in Malaysia” should instead be grateful for the “massive discount” he received when the Pardons Board halved his prison sentence and reduced his fine.
